Our client, a leading global law firm, is seeking a Structured Finance Associate to join their dynamic finance and real estate team in London. This is an exciting opportunity to work on sophisticated UK and European commercial real estate finance transactions in a thriving, collaborative environment.

Position Overview

As a Structured Finance Associate, you will play a key role in providing comprehensive, practical and business-oriented advice to a wide range of clients, including banks, life insurance companies, private equity sponsors, hedge funds, real estate funds, debt funds, REITs, BDCs, sovereign entities and pension vehicles. You will work closely with specialists from tax, restructuring and corporate practices to deliver high-quality, time-sensitive service to clients.

Responsibilities
  • Support debt capital markets transactions, including bond issuances and MTN / EMTN programmes.
  • Assist on securitisations, ABS and warehouse financing structures.
  • Draft and negotiate core financing documents and transaction agreements.
  • Coordinate cross-border workstreams with clients, counsel and internal teams.
  • Work on liability-management matters (consent solicitations, tenders, amendments).
  • Provide clear, commercial advice and help manage client relationships.
Requirements
  • Qualified lawyer with 2-6 years PQE
  • Capital markets, securitisation or finance experience from a strong firm.
  • Confident drafting and negotiation skills.
  • Strong academic background and excellent technical skills
  • Experience in securitisation (private or public), asset-backed securities, receivables financing, and / or asset-based lending
